Transaction 770546637ef71b777d605ca7284425d844b71f7bfe5769c280d8040a5dcd371a

1 Input
2 Outputs
  • 770546637ef71b777d605ca7284425d844b71f7bfe5769c280d8040a5dcd371a:0
  • value  478885
    address  1BKqR6KaeqiTs7PaTuC7hZYvrdkVC6RweH
  • 770546637ef71b777d605ca7284425d844b71f7bfe5769c280d8040a5dcd371a:1
  • value  67713617
    address  bc1q4wvh720usx7e75shr4kccm9x7ysqk0kvfpm9rmp3094kkatww63sqsqln3